What kinds of financial services disputes does McCarthy Tétrault handle?
We are consistently engaged on disputes that shape the financial services landscape in Canada:
Banking and lending disputes
We act on high-stakes disputes involving lending arrangements, syndicated financings, enforcement strategies, priority contests, covenant breaches, intercreditor issues, guarantees and other complex banking relationships.
Class actions
We defend financial institutions and other market participants in class actions involving consumer protection, disclosure, fees, lending practices, investment and insurance products, privacy, cyber incidents and other alleged systemic issues.
Wealth and capital markets disputes
We act in disputes involving investment products, portfolio management, dealer and advisor conduct, suitability, disclosure, fiduciary duty, market practice and other contentious issues arising across the wealth and capital markets ecosystem.
Regulatory and enforcement matters
We represent clients in investigations, examinations, enforcement proceedings and other high-stakes interactions with regulators and self-regulatory bodies, as well as advising on compliance, including regulations around promotions and advertising.
Fraud and asset recovery disputes
We advise on complex fraud matters, asset tracing and recovery strategies, freezing orders, injunctions and other urgent remedies, often across multiple jurisdictions.
